Expand the Behavioral Health Workforce Now Act

The Expand the Behavioral Health Workforce Now Act directs the Secretary of Health and Human Services to issue guidance to states within 12 months of enactment. This guidance will outline strategies to improve the education, training, recruitment, and retention of mental health and substance use disorder care providers participating in Medicaid and CHIP programs. A specific focus of these strategies is to enhance the capacity of the workforce in rural and underserved areas. The act also specifies that the guidance should explore how states can use existing federal waivers and authorities to achieve these workforce goals.
